Versatile Performance Across Multiple Applications
The remarkable versatility of power transmission chain drives makes them the preferred solution across an extraordinarily diverse range of industries and applications, each benefiting from the unique characteristics these systems provide. Manufacturing facilities rely on chain drives for conveyor systems that move products through assembly lines, where the positive engagement ensures materials arrive at each station with precise timing. Agricultural equipment utilizes these drives in harvesters, tillers, and irrigation systems, where exposure to dirt, crop residue, and weather demands transmission methods that function reliably despite contamination. The automotive industry incorporates chain drives in engine timing systems where absolute synchronization between crankshaft and camshaft prevents catastrophic mechanical interference. Food processing plants employ stainless steel chain variants that meet stringent hygiene standards while handling the wet, washdown environments typical of these facilities. Mining operations depend on heavy-duty chain drives to power extraction equipment and material handling systems in conditions that would destroy less robust alternatives. The packaging industry uses chain drives in filling machines, labeling equipment, and cartoning systems where consistent speed ratios ensure proper product handling. Power generation facilities incorporate these drives in coal handling systems, ash removal conveyors, and auxiliary equipment that supports primary generation processes. The construction equipment sector relies on chain drives in concrete mixers, cranes, and material lifts where reliability under variable loads proves essential. Textile manufacturing uses chain drives throughout spinning, weaving, and finishing equipment where smooth power transmission affects product quality. The adaptability extends to power levels as well, with chain drives effectively transmitting anywhere from fractional horsepower in small machinery to hundreds of horsepower in industrial equipment. Temperature versatility allows these systems to function in refrigerated warehouses, outdoor installations exposed to weather extremes, and moderately heated processing environments. The ability to operate at various speeds, from slow-moving conveyors to high-speed production equipment, demonstrates the flexibility of properly designed chain drive systems. Multiple shaft arrangements present no obstacle, as chain drives easily accommodate configurations involving several driven sprockets powered by a single source.
